Xilinx ISE开发环境详解与新文件输入指南

需积分: 10 4 下载量 181 浏览量 更新于2024-08-21 收藏 1.69MB PPT 举报
"这篇文档是关于Xilinx ISE开发环境的使用指南,主要讲述了如何在ISE中创建新文件,以及ISE作为一款强大的FPGA开发工具的功能特性。" ISE,全称为Xilinx Integrated Software Environment,是Xilinx公司提供的一款集成化的FPGA设计工具,它涵盖了从设计输入、综合、仿真、实现到下载的整个FPGA开发流程。作为一个全面的开发平台,ISE在FPGA技术发展中扮演了重要角色,不断更新以满足日益增长的高性能和高效能需求。 Xilinx ISE的主要特点包括: 1. 引入了SmartCompile技术,显著减少了实现时间,提高了设计性能,为设计师提供了高效的设计收敛环境。 2. 全面支持Virtex-5系列器件,这是首款采用65nm工艺的FPGA,提供了更高的密度和更低的功耗。 3. 集成的时序收敛环境帮助用户快速识别并优化设计中的性能瓶颈,有助于节省成本并实现设计的最低总成本。 ISE的主要功能模块包括: 1. **设计输入**:提供多种工具如ISE文本编辑器用于HDL代码编写,ECS用于原理图输入,Core Generator用于自定义IP核,StateCAD用于状态机设计,以及Constraint Editor用于定义设计约束。 2. **综合**:集成的综合工具包括XST,以及与第三方工具LeonardoSpectrum和Synpify的接口,提供灵活的选择以适应不同的综合需求。 3. **仿真**:自带的HDLBencher提供图形化波形编辑,同时支持与Modelsim的接口,以实现更强大的仿真功能。 4. **实现**:这一阶段包括翻译、映射、布局布线等一系列步骤,同时还具备时序分析、管脚分配和增量设计等功能,确保设计符合性能和硬件要求。 5. **下载**:使用BitGen生成位流文件,通过ImPACT进行设备配置和通信,完成FPGA的最终编程。 ISE作为FPGA设计的核心工具,它的易用性和全面性使得工程师能够高效地开发复杂的设计。无论是初学者还是经验丰富的专业人士,都能从中受益,实现FPGA项目的高效开发。通过熟练掌握ISE的各项功能,设计师可以更好地优化他们的设计,提高系统性能,同时减少开发时间和成本。